But asking about their budgets (not your pricing) can help you understand more about their needs and tailor your solutions to meet them. For example, if their previous provider failed to provide timely follow-up, then you’ll know to make an extra effort to stay in touch. If your prospect already has a provider and they’re thinking about switching, don’t be afraid to ask why. Economic buyer is all about determining not only who has the ability to spend money, but also who has the ability to create a budget. Generally speaking, where there is priority, and budget, an accelerated timeline soon follows. As in the BANT framework, it’s important to understand who at the company makes the final decisions/will be involved in the decision-making process. Real-time acquisition and IPO alerts from Crunchbase Pro can help you better understand a company’s timeline by alerting you when a company makes a move that will greatly impact its buying power. For your team to be successful in predicting revenue, you’ve got to understand a company’s true timeline. Company Tech Stack from G2 Stack data tells you what technology a company is currently using, along with previous providers, so you can easily identify if a company could benefit from your solution.
